🦜 Beaded Parrot Earrings – Handmade by the Embera Chami Tribe
Each pair is handmade, one of a kind, and ethically made in Colombia.
Bring vibrant energy and storytelling to your style with these stunning parrot earrings. Handcrafted by Indigenous Embera Chami artisans using traditional beading techniques, these earrings feature a playful parrot design in bright shades of green, yellow, black, and white, perched on a branch against a soft lilac background. Every bead is carefully threaded, creating a design full of movement and meaning.
Every color carries deep cultural symbolism:
- Green represents growth, harmony, and a deep connection to nature
- Yellow signifies joy, energy, and optimism
- Black reflects strength, grounding, and protection
- White symbolizes peace, clarity, and new beginnings
- Pale blue expresses calmness, serenity, and openness
📏 Size: 10.5cm (length) x 4.5cm (width)
🧵 Materials: Hand-threaded glass beads, gold-plated stainless steel hooks
